Why exactly can we have to different levels of subway intersect Perpendicular like stations on two levels with to different lines.

Not looking for something as big a Kings Cross in London or Alexanderplatz in Berlin but a subway station where two lines that cross each other can be serviced would be great edition to the game as this is pretty normal even in the most basic metro systems of the world.

While I am happy for some things to remain as workshop-only items, this is one that I think should be incorporated into the base game.

A minimum of an "H" station (two parallel tunnels sharing a station), and "X" or "+" (preferably both, they are essentially the same, just the "X" is rotated relative to the station).

If they could provide more variations, an "H" on one level, then another "H" rotated 90° on a level below would also be nice. Throw in "/" and "\" and "-" to add to the current "I" configuration as well. (Basically have all options rotatable in 45° increments.)
